About Howard House

Howard House in Ellicott City, Maryland, is a halfway house with 15 beds for men who are recovering from addiction. It’s one of several transitional programs offered by Tuerk House. If you’ve already completed detox and are looking for a lower level of support, they may be a good fit.

They accept most major insurance plans such as Medicaid, Medicare, CareFirst, Cigna, and Kaiser. They help everyone struggling with addiction even if you can’t pay.

Howard House offers two levels of residential care: medium and low intensity. The medium intensity level is for adults who need lots of structure to help them get and stay sober. At this level, you’ll have 24/7 care and support as well as daily individual and group therapy sessions.

The low intensity residential treatment is for those people who need a sober and structured environment but don’t need daily treatment. At this level, you’d still get 24/7 structure and living support but not daily therapy sessions. You’d get at least five hours of clinical services which could include individual and group sessions and other therapeutic activities. They also schedule off-campus educational, vocational or community activities. So this level has a bit more flexibility.

Both levels of care will have case management. Your case worker will help you get your needs met whether it is housing, employment, transportation or other needs you may have.

At Howard House, you’ll share a bedroom with one other resident and have access to a range of amenities including a well equipped kitchen. Lights are out at 8:00pm as the treatment day ends.

Teen & Adolescent Program

During crucial developmental years, addiction can cause cognitive impairment, increase risky behavior, and impair social development. A young adult program in Maryland can help individuals learn to make healthy choices and avoid these downfalls of addiction.

Adult Program

A typical adult program in Maryland offers a private setting for rehabilitation from alcohol or drugs. Treatment often includes group therapy, individual counseling, and family support and may occur in a residential facility or through outpatient care.

Alcoholism

If you desire to discontinue alcohol use, alcohol rehab in Maryland can help. Through detox, counseling, and aftercare, these programs can help you break free from alcohol dependence.

Men's Rehab

Men’s rehab in Maryland helps men recover from substance use disorders and start rebuilding their lives. Therapies focus on men only and their unique needs.

Women's Rehab

Women’s rehab in Maryland provides an environment where women can step back from daily stresses and distractions to focus on their recovery. The caring, safe surroundings help create positive recovery outcomes.

Opioid Treatment

Opioid rehab in Maryland takes place in a safe, supportive environment that minimizes access to opioids and reduces stressors that trigger relapse. Treatment often begins with medical detox, followed by inpatient rehab that may last 30 to 90 days. Aftercare is provided to help maintain long-term sobriety.

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)

Cognitive behavioral therapists use multiple exercises during cognitive behavioral therapy in Maryland. A combination of imagery-based exposure, behavioral experiments, and thought records can provide effective treatment for addiction and co-occurring disorders.

Drug Rehab

Once a person becomes addicted to a substance, drug rehab in Maryland is often necessary to overcome that addiction. These programs provide the tools individuals need to manage the physical, mental, and emotional issues involved and begin a successful recovery journey.

Senior Drug & Alcohol Rehab

Through elderly rehab in Maryland, seniors can find the help they need to overcome addiction. These age-specific rehab programs address substance use disorders, dual diagnosis, and age-related challenges.
